What “website builder with a domain purchase” really means

When a platform bundles its website builder with domain registration, it handles every launch task—checking domain availability, registering the name, mapping DNS, hosting, and opening an editor—inside one dashboard. As soon as your client buys their domain name, a secure website is live on it, ready for them to drop in their content.

Compared to the DIY solution, many agencies still buy the domain from one place, wait for it to activate, hook it up to another host, install the website software, and then add a design tool. Each hand-off costs time, support tickets, and margins. A bundle packs all of that into one click, so you can hand in a client’s ready-to-go site and domain in minutes instead of days.

The benefits of a website builder with a domain

Offering a website builder with a domain purchase in one package helps your clients and saves your agency a ton of busywork. Here are five reasons a website-plus-domain deal is the right sell.

  • Single account, single bill: With a bundle, there’s just one bill for the client and one dashboard for you. Renewals don’t get lost, add-ons (like email) are a single click, and you’re not chasing invoices.
  • Zero technical headaches: The entire process of re-configuring DNS records, mapping the domain, and pointing it to the correct host can drain your clients’ time and energy. With a bundle, you can reduce the amount of technical troubles that may arise.
  • Speed from idea to launch: Clients want a site fast. Bundled platforms create a secure, ready-to-edit site when a domain is claimed.
  • Integrated support & maintenance: When everything lives under one roof, there’s no vendor blame game. One support channel covers domain and builder questions, so tickets get solved faster and you don’t play middleman.

Must-have features in an all-in-one bundle

When you bundle a website builder with a domain, you’re promising clients a launch-ready kit. Delivering on that promise depends on choosing a platform that meets four non-negotiable standards.

Drag-and-drop editor for the builder

Your clients don’t code, and you don’t want endless “can you move this text?” tickets. A true drag-and-drop editor gives them the functionality to rearrange pages like building blocks—drop in images, change colors, or add a signup form without touching HTML. More freedom for your clients means fewer micro-changes for you and faster project turnover.

Performance guarantees

A slow site kills conversions and your reputation. Pick a bundle that guarantees speed scores, global delivery, and uptime that won’t crush the performance. Built-in caching, image compression, and automatic scaling keep load times fast even during traffic spikes.

Custom domain + privacy

Clients expect their .com. Choose a platform that lets them find, buy, and activate that domain in one click—ideally with the first year free. The domain should connect to the site automatically, so you don’t need to fix DNS settings. Built-in domain privacy keeps their contact info off spam lists.

Meet security standards

Security should be built in, not bolted on later. The bundle should switch on SSL automatically so the padlock shows and data stays private, save daily site copies off-site for one-click restores, and block bad traffic with its firewall and DDoS shield.

Can I use a website builder if I already own a domain?

Most website builders, like 10Web, let you “bring your domain.” You should, however, do the technical part, update the domain’s DNS records (or transfer the name) so it points to the builder’s hosting, giving you the same drag-and-drop editing and launch-ready setup without buying a new URL.
